ZIP code 96122 covers 158.5 square miles in Portola, Plumas County, California (a standard USPS delivery area), with a modest 3,883 residents on file, a density of 25 people per square mile, in the Los Angeles time zone.
ZIP 96122 reports a modest median household income of $54,205 (47% below the average California ZIP), while per-capita income is $34,543. Unemployment is 15.3%, an important qualifier alongside the household-income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$273,700 (65% below the average California ZIP), and median rent is $990; owner occupancy is 69.4%.
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 16.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 46, and the average commute is -. Home values in ZIP 96122 have increased 0.6%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+136%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| +1.5% | 177 |
| 2021 | +14.1% | 202 |
| 2022 | +19.7% | 242 |
| 2023 | -3.1% | 234 |
| 2024 | +0.6% | 236 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.

Frequently Asked Questions
What county is ZIP code 96122 in?
ZIP code 96122 (Portola) is located in Plumas County, California. Plumas County contains multiple ZIP codes, see the full list at /counties/plumas-ca.
What is the population of ZIP code 96122?
ZIP code 96122 in Portola, CA has a population of 3,883 according to the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ates.
What is the median household income in ZIP 96122?
The median household income in ZIP 96122 is $54,205, which is 29% below the national average of $76,288.
What is the average home value in ZIP 96122?
The median home value in ZIP 96122 is $273,700, which is 2% below the national average of $278,155.
What is the demographic makeup of ZIP 96122?
The largest racial group in ZIP 96122 is White at 80.5%. Hispanic or Latino residents make up 16.4% of the population.
How many businesses are in ZIP code 96122?
ZIP code 96122 has 96 business establishments employing approximately 736 people, according to Census Bureau 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P) 2023 data.
What are the main industries in ZIP code 96122?
The top industries by establishment count in ZIP 96122 are: Construction (19), Accommodation and food services (15), Retail trade (14). There are 9 industry sectors represented in total.
How have home values changed in ZIP code 96122?
According to the FHFA House Price Index, home values in ZIP 96122 increased by 0.6% in 2024. Since 2000, home values in this ZIP have appreciated by approximately 136%. This is a developmental index based on repeat sales and appraisal data from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ac.
What is the education level in ZIP code 96122?
In ZIP code 96122, 48.0% of residents aged 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 16.0% hold a bachelor's degree or higher. These figures come from the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2023).
What percentage of residents own vs. rent in ZIP 96122?
In ZIP code 96122, approximately 69.4%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ied and 30.6% are renter-occupied, based on Census ACS 2023 data.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 96122?
The poverty rate in ZIP code 96122 is 13.2% according to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ates. This measures the percentage of the population living below the federal poverty threshold.
